MMukhlasinI stayed one night at Cordia Hotel Makassar for a quick transit before continuing my trip to Gorontalo, and it was a very convenient choice.
The location is perfect—right at Sultan Hasanuddin International Airport—so I didn’t have to worry about traffic or rushing for my next flight. Check-in was smooth, and the staff were polite and efficient, which made the short stay hassle-free.
The room was compact but comfortable, with all the essentials for a transit stop: air-conditioning, TV, Wi-Fi, and a clean bed. It’s not a large space, but for one night it worked just fine.
The bathroom was clean, though a bit basic. The shower had good water pressure, and amenities like towels and toiletries were provided.
Overall, the hotel has a practical and modern vibe, designed for travelers who need a simple, clean, and easy place to rest between flights.
For a transit stay, Cordia Hotel Makassar is definitely reliable and convenient. I’d recommend it to anyone needing a comfortable stopover near the airport.
